Output cf366ae676dfc38a890c9ca2ff5f815a89b50006adc6ffea6412bd4eb76fd4d1:3

value
8520000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374c48024ddcdf814ec62b174881968fa4a7a OP_EQUAL
address
3BMEXKAP3HXNKzh52Wfn8dNELJboEnReNn
transaction
cf366ae676dfc38a890c9ca2ff5f815a89b50006adc6ffea6412bd4eb76fd4d1
confirmations
325149
spent
true